Event Overview
Co-hosted by FMAS and Bloomberg, we invite you to an in-person session on May 6 exploring how health, career and life-stage transitions intersect, and how greater awareness can support sustained performance over time.
Bringing together medical expertise and industry perspective, this session moves beyond awareness to focus on practical ways individuals can sustain performance and wellbeing across their careers.

Understanding the Female Experience Across a Working Life by Dr. Natalie Hutchins, MBBS BSc. MRCOG DFRSH MRCGP LMCHK
This session explores the key life transitions that affect mental and physical well-being and the compounding pressures of navigating them within demanding professional environments.
Drawing on current evidence, Dr. Natalie Hutchins unpacks each transition, and what individuals and organizations can do about it.
